September 2021 to December 2021: Harbour Hopes engagement, 10 March 2022 to 22 April 2022: Draft vision for Western Harbour consultation, Autumn 2022: Bristol City Council chooses the masterplanning team, Winter 2022 to spring 2024: Masterplan development, 2025: Planning applications and approvals, 2026: Work commences on the ground with a 6 year delivery timeframe. As the docks declined Bristol was faced with several problems such as growing social and economic inequalities, vast areas of derelict land and in some areas high unemployment.
